CS50 Video Player
    • 🧁

    • 🍩

    • 🥥

    • 🍿
    • 0:00:00Introduction
    • 0:01:13Deploying
    • 0:04:03Testing
    • 0:05:11Test Pyramid
    • 0:06:06Unit Tests
    • 0:13:00Jest
    • 0:22:08Jest: Testing Redux Actions
    • 0:39:35Jest: Testing Async Redux Actions
    • 1:08:46Testing Explained
    • 1:14:45Jest: Testing Redux Reducers
    • 1:22:40Integration Tests
    • 1:35:36Code Coverage
    • 1:38:29End-To-End Tests
    • 1:39:53In Conclusion
  • CS50.ai
Shortcuts
Before using a shortcut, click at least once on the video itself (to give it "focus") after closing this window.
Play/Pause spacebar or k
Rewind 10 seconds left arrow or j
Fast forward 10 seconds right arrow or l
Previous frame (while paused) ,
Next frame (while paused) .
Decrease playback rate <
Increase playback rate >
Toggle captions on/off c
Toggle mute m
Toggle full screen f or double-click video